Aleksandr Guzhov

Aleksandr Valeryevich Guzhov (Russian: Александр Валерьевич Гужов; born 17 February 1978) is a former Russian professional footballer.

Club career

He made his professional debut in the Russian Third League in 1995 for FC TRASKO Moscow.[1] He played 1 game in the UEFA Intertoto Cup 1997 for FC Torpedo-Luzhniki Moscow.
